To find the surface area of a rectangular prism you use the equation
SA = 2(wl + wh + lh)
SA is surface area
w is width
l is length
h is height
Put in the values you know
SA = 2(4.5 * 16 + 4.5 * 29 + 16 * 29)
Multiply
SA = 2(72 + 130.5 + 464)
Add
SA = 2(666.5)
Multiply
SA = 1333
The answer is 1333 cm squared
